Abstract:
An ink station assembly is provided for a can decorator machine. The ink station assembly includes an ink fountain providing a supply of ink, a fountain roll, a distributor roll, a ductor roll cooperable with the fountain roll and the distributor roll, a number of oscillator rolls having longitudinal axis and oscillating back and forth along such axis, a number of transfer rolls cooperating with the oscillator rolls, a printing plate cylinder including a printing plate, and a single form roll cooperating with the printing plate cylinder to apply the ink to the printing plate. The diameter of the single form roll is greater than the diameter of the printing plate cylinder such that the printing plate cylinder makes a complete revolution before the single form roll makes a complete revolution. Accordingly, no portion of the single form roll contacts the printing plate more than once per revolution.

Abstract:
An improved can body maker apparatus has a redraw system of reduced mass. An air actuator is incorporated into the redraw motion assembly to maintain a cam actuated arm in contact with a cam surface during the reform cycle. A improved mechanical linkage eliminates the conventional redraw carriage. The redraw sleeve is supported within a fluid bearing mounted in a stationary housing.

Abstract:
An apparatus and method for printing multi-color images onto a cylindrical body includes ink adhesion mechanisms that adhere different colors of ink to an outer peripheral surface of the cylindrical body. Ink drying mechanisms are included for drying the different colored inks adhered to the cylindrical body after the completion of the respective ink adhesion processes. Each of the ink adhesion mechanisms is arranged such that a mandrel, about which the cylindrical body is held, is moved in an arc along the outer periphery of a cylinder-shaped blanket which is disposed around the outer peripheral surface of an blanket cylinder. Ink is applied to the cylindrical body from the blanket at a position where the cylindrical body contacts the blanket. The blanket cylinder is rotated about an axis thereof in the direction opposite to the moving direction of the mandrel. The mandrel is rotated about an axis thereof so that a relative velocity of the cylindrical body and the blanket at the contact portion is zero.

Abstract:
In a can forming machine a system that determines the position of a reciprocating ram and allows for the domer to be repositioned automatically is provided. The system includes a punch position sensor assembly, a control system, and a domer positioning assembly. The punch position sensor assembly is positioned about the ram, preferably at the domer side of the last die. At this location, the punch position sensor assembly can determine the position of the ram as it enters the dieback during the return stroke. The control system receives data from the punch position sensor assembly and, if the ram is not substantially, concentrically aligned with the die pack on the return stroke, sends a signal to the domer positioning assembly to reposition the domer. This process may be repeated until the ram travels along a path substantially aligned with the die pack on the return stroke.

Abstract:
A mandrel assembly for a can body can decoration machine is provided. The mandrel assembly includes a bearing assembly that creates a virtual pivot point whereby the mandrel may pivot relative to the supporting mandrel shaft. To allow the mandrel to pivot relative to the mandrel shaft, the bearing assembly is located at one location and is the only contact point between the mandrel and the mandrel shaft.
